**Quarterly Planning Note — Board Circulation Only**

Discussions with Fennwick Analytics regarding a potential acquisition have progressed to preliminary due diligence. Valuation ranges remain under review, and advisory counsel has been retained. We recommend deferring any external communication until the next board session. The strategic rationale is set out in the confidential note below.

board note of tagug-hahag: Praionax Logistics is in early talks to buy Julaxek Group for about $36.3 million. The Julmir launch date is March 1, and nothing goes to the press before then.

Quick heads-up on Pinwheel UI versioning: we cut a minor release every sprint, and anything touching component props needs a changeset file in the PR. No changeset, no merge — the bot will nag you. Majors are rare and go through the design council first. The full policy, with examples of what counts as breaking, lives on the internal page below.

wiki page, bahip-yahip: https://grafana.qirvanlabs.corp/browse/display/projects/cc3a1b9dbfc9

Ticket #—Missed pick-up, returned demo units. Heads up: the courier never showed yesterday for the four Brightloom demo projectors coming back from the Saxby trade stand. They're re-booked for tomorrow between 10:00 and noon. Please have someone at your dock ready to sign. Give the driver this hand-over instruction on arrival:

courier memo of yajef-bajep: the frawyn jordor courier leaves the norwyn ledger at gate 2781 under passcode 330769